AI Summary

  • Designates Monday, April 28, 2025, as Historically Black Colleges and Universities (HBCU) Day at the Louisiana State Capitol

  • Recognizes Louisiana's eight HBCUs: Dillard University, Grambling State University, Xavier University of Louisiana, and the five campuses of the Southern University System

  • Acknowledges the Southern University System as the nation's only HBCU System, comprising campuses in Baton Rouge, New Orleans, and Shreveport

  • Highlights institutional achievements including Dillard's 98% medical school acceptance rate, Grambling's first PhD program in Criminology and Justice Administration, and Xavier's development of what will be the fifth historically Black medical school in U.S. history

  • Welcomes Dr. Monique Guillory as the ninth president of Dillard University and commemorates 189 years of HBCU contributions to education, workforce development, and community service
